CORRESPONDENCE.

THE WATER SUPPLY. To the Editor. Sir,—When my attention was drawn to a "local" in your issue of the 22nd inst., mentioning my name in connection -with a weir across the Waiwakaiho river, which you alleged I .'strongly recommended some years ago, with a view of augmenting the water supply," I immediately telephoned to you and stated that I had recommended a weir, but not in the position now being discussed. To avoid any future misunderstanding, may I reiterate that I never yet said one word recommending a weir to be placed near or below the present intake, but in a position some 25 chains, more or less, up the river. I forget the exact distance, but the plans and my report were left in the borough offices when I had to relinquish the position of borough engineer. The scheme I then proposed, after months of careful thought, observation, computation and trial surveys, is, i in my opinion, what will eventually have ' to be carried out. as neither the weir, nor the enlargement of the contraction at the Mangamahoe stream, will give anything like the volume of water required at the pipe head when New Plymouth assumes the proportions that all sanguine people anticipate. Other important side issues will come up later on.—l am, etc., A. H. KENDALL.
